A case for community-based care for at-risk children - Florida

"During the past nine years, community-based care transformed Florida’s DCF from one of the nation’s worst child protection agencies to one of its best. Florida leads the country in adoptions, visiting children, and is near the top in other nationally established child welfare measures. Most notably, this has been accomplished while dramatically reducing the number of children in foster care and increasing the number of children served in their own home.

"It’s not time for a regressive paradigm shift to removing a child from their home as the primary solution...."

"The unique formula of community-based care organizations like Kids Central has met the challenge set forth by the Legislature. Despite the historic revolving door of DCF leadership, the community-based care model allows us to continue meeting the needs of our families."
